The lyrics of Wendy Rule's song Danse Macabre communicate the complexity of human emotions, specifically those associated with intense experiences of joy and sorrow. The song talks about the paradoxical nature of love that can lead to both joy and pain. The sorrow that arises from the loss of a child or the pain associated with the love that is intense enough to lead the heart away into the "morrow" is something that the song tries to capture. It speaks to the torment of beauty that leads one to the threshold of the painful, the torture of splendor that can consume one's heart. The song tries to capture the dichotomy of fear and softness that settles in the heart whenever love is near.
The lyrics also touch upon the concept of the collective human experience, where the memories and experiences of countless souls merge together and live on through future generations. The songwriter acknowledges that she has felt and heard the cry, pain, and intensity of lives that went ahead of her, and that these experiences have left a deep impression on her. She expresses empathy for others who may be experiencing similar emotions and shares in their pain, moaning desire, and crying with them. In essence, the song communicates that the human experience is a shared one, and we are all connected through our emotions and experiences.
